چکیده مقاله:

We report here an efficient and green method for fused Biginelli condensation reaction of aldehydes, cyclopentanone, and urea catalyzed by nano ZrO۲-SO۳H under solvent-free conditions. The prospect of the reusability of this catalyst has also been demonstrated without compromising on the yield of the product. On the whole, the protocol presented here is an excellent alternative to many of the previously reported procedures. So, Optimized molecular structures have been investigated by DFT/B۳LYP method with ۶-۳۱G (d,p) basis set. Stability of some ۴-aryl-۷-benzylidene-۱,۳,۴,۵,۶,۷-hexahydro-۴-phenyl-۲H-cyclopenta[d]pyrimidin-۲-one (۲ a-j) derivatives and intramolecular interactions bond has been analyzed by using natural bond orbital (NBO) analysis.
